Why Choose Los Angeles?
Los Angeles is known for its sunny weather, diverse culture, and vibrant entertainment industry. It's an ideal location for teams looking to blend work with leisure, offering a plethora of unique venues and activities.
Best Seasons to Visit
- Spring (March to May): Mild weather and fewer tourists.
- Fall (September to November): Warm temperatures and beautiful scenery.
Getting There
Los Angeles International Airport (LAX) is a major hub, making it accessible for teams traveling from across the country and internationally.
Why Choose New York City?
New York City is synonymous with hustle and innovation, making it an attractive option for teams seeking inspiration and a fast-paced environment. The city's iconic skyline and cultural landmarks provide a backdrop that fosters creativity and collaboration.
Best Seasons to Visit
- Spring (April to June): Blooming parks and pleasant weather.
- Fall (September to November): Colorful foliage and vibrant street life.
Getting There
John F. Kennedy International Airport (JFK) and LaGuardia Airport (LGA) serve as major entry points for both domestic and international travelers.
Venue Comparison Table
| Name | Location | Capacity | Price/Person/Night | Best For | Standout Feature | |-----------------------------|------------------------|------------------|---------------------|------------------------|--------------------------------| | The Line Hotel | LA Downtown | 50-200 | $200-300 | Creative brainstorming | Rooftop views | | The Ritz-Carlton | LA Marina del Rey | 100-300 | $250-350 | Luxury retreats | Beachfront access | | The Ace Hotel | LA Downtown | 30-150 | $175-250 | Casual gatherings | Unique design | | The Standard | NYC Meatpacking District| 50-100 | $200-300 | Trendy meetings | Rooftop bar | | The Conrad New York | NYC Financial District | 100-400 | $250-350 | Large conferences | Spacious ballrooms | | The NoMad Hotel | NYC NoMad | 30-200 | $225-325 | Boutique experience | Michelin-starred dining | | The Westin Bonaventure | LA Downtown | 50-1000 | $150-250 | Large groups | Iconic revolving restaurant | | The Four Seasons | NYC Downtown | 50-500 | $300-400 | High-end retreats | Personalized service |
Activity Recommendations
Los Angeles
-
Beach Volleyball
- Time Needed: 2 hours
- Group Size: Up to 20
- Cost: $30/person
- Energy Level: High
- Indoor/Outdoor: Outdoor
- Skip if: Team is not active or prefers indoor activities.
-
Studio Tour at Universal Studios
- Time Needed: 3 hours
- Group Size: Up to 50
- Cost: $100/person
- Energy Level: Moderate
- Indoor/Outdoor: Outdoor
- Skip if: Team prefers a quieter environment.
New York City
-
Central Park Team Scavenger Hunt
- Time Needed: 2-3 hours
- Group Size: Up to 30
- Cost: $40/person
- Energy Level: Moderate
- Indoor/Outdoor: Outdoor
- Skip if: Weather is poor.
-
Broadway Show Experience
- Time Needed: 3 hours
- Group Size: Up to 50
- Cost: $150/person
- Energy Level: Low
- Indoor/Outdoor: Indoor
- Skip if: Team is not interested in performing arts.

Budget Breakdown
For a team of 20, here’s a typical budget framework:
| Category | Percentage | Cost (LA) | Cost (NYC) | |------------------------|------------|-----------|------------| | Venue | 40% | $3,000 | $4,000 | | Food & Beverage | 25% | $1,500 | $1,800 | | Activities | 15% | $900 | $1,200 | | Travel | 15% | $1,200 | $1,500 | | Contingency | 5% | $300 | $500 | | Total | 100% | $7,200| $9,000 |
